The 5th has black shoulder trim as you have already done. If he's a Vet and has Termie honors, there will be a Crux Terminatus on his left shoulder, and Vet Sgts have a red stripe running down the center of their white helmet, usually the width of the "mohawk" vent on top. The right shoulder will display the icon for the type of squad he's in - tac, devastator, etc, and there will usually be a squad badge on the kneepad or greave/lower leg.

 

As far as decorations, purity seals, oath papers, and small trophies or awards might decorate his armor, but I wouldn't go too overboard, as he's a Sarge and works for living.

The Imperial Fists don't do company shoulder trim. Their right knee pad denotes company, with the heraldry of the current captain. Because there's no officially named captains outside of the 2 named in Space Marine/The Inquisition Trilogy, you can make him whoever you like, with whatever heraldry you like. White and Red in a geometric pattern (halved, quartered, triangle, etc.) works really well. I love the engraved or raised shoulder pads. If I remember correct, their classic scheme is red rimmed shoulder pads, yellow shoulder pads with a black fist on a white circular field, banded in black. And their chest eagles are also classically red. The black shoulder rims look better to me, and that's how I painted my ImpFists. Hope that helps.
